The Swedish Pharmaceutical Landscape: Where to BuyUnlike some nations where pharmaceuticals line the aisles of every corner store and supermarket, Sweden maintains more stringent controls on the sale of medications. However, reforms over the last few years have made accessing typical OTC painkiller a lot easier.
Apotek (Pharmacies)The traditional and most detailed place to purchase painkiller is at a certified pharmacy, known in Swedish as an apotek.
- Apoteket AB: The state-owned pharmacy chain used to have a monopoly, however the market was deregulated in 2009. Today, you will discover numerous private chains such as Apotek Hjärtat, Kura Apotek, Doora, and Kronans Apotek.
- Accessibility: Pharmacies are ubiquitous in Swedish cities, typically found in shopping malls, near train stations, and in main property districts.
For mild pain relievers like paracetamol, consumers do not necessarily require to go to a standard pharmacy. Specific non-prescription medications are sold in supermarket (matbutiker), filling station, and corner store (like Pressbyrån).
- Restrictions: Only particular low-risk medications can be offered outside pharmacies, and buyers must be at least 18 years of ages.
When walking into a Swedish drug store or looking at a supermarket rack, shoppers will notice that brand may vary from those in the US, UK, or other European nations. Nevertheless, the active components remain internationally standard.

- Ibuprofen (Ipren): A Non-Steroidal Anti-Inflammatory Drug (NSAID). It works especially well for swelling, joint pain, menstrual cramps, and dental pain.
- Treo: An extremely popular effervescent tablet in Sweden consisting of acetylsalicylic acid and caffeine. It is often utilized for hangovers and stress headaches, though it is not advised for children or those with stomach ulcers.
Sweden takes consumer security seriously, which translates to particular policies concerning the purchase of analgesics.
- Age Limits: To acquire any painkiller-- even moderate paracetamol-- at a supermarket or gas station, the buyer needs to be at least 18 years old. Drug stores might also implement this or request for recognition if the purchaser appears young.
- Quantity Limits: To avoid abuse and unintentional or deliberate overdosing, laws limit the number of plans or tablets can be purchased in a single transaction outside of pharmacies. Drug stores also keep an eye on large purchases of paracetamol.

To guarantee a smooth experience when buying medication in Sweden, keep the following practical suggestions in mind:

- Request Generic Alternatives: Brand-name medications like Alvedon and Ipren can be reasonably pricey. Pharmacies often stock generic equivalents (generika) which contain the precise very same active components at a lower price.
- Examine Opening Hours: While city-center pharmacies have long hours, standard drug stores outside significant centers may close early on Saturdays and stay closed on Sundays. 24-hour pharmacies are uncommon beyond significant hospital complexes in cities like Stockholm, Gothenburg, and Malmö.
- Digital Pharmacies: Sweden has a robust e-commerce drug store sector. Sites like Apotea.se, Apotek Hjärtat, and Kronans Apotek offer online purchasing with home delivery or quick pickup options.

Do I require a prescription for strong painkillers?Yes. Any painkiller more powerful than standard OTC doses of paracetamol, ibuprofen, or aspirin requires a prescription from a certified healthcare service provider in Sweden.
Can I utilize a foreign prescription in Sweden?If you are checking out from an EU/EEA country, prescriptions issued in your home country can typically be used in Swedish pharmacies, offered they meet specific EU requirements. Non-EU prescriptions are usually declined, and you will need to consult a regional Swedish physician.
Are medications more pricey in Sweden?Prices for prescription drugs are greatly controlled by the state through the high-cost defense plan (högkostnadsskydd). OTC medications are set by private sellers, implying rates can vary slightly between conventional pharmacies and online shops.
What should I carry out in a medical emergency situation?If you are experiencing severe, abrupt, or incapacitating pain, do not depend on non-prescription medication. Call the Swedish medical guidance line at 1177 for professional health care guidance, or dial 112 in the event of a life-threatening emergency.
